如何上传模组到服务器
模组文件夹位置
模组文件夹位于服务器根目录下的 mods 文件夹中。
路径示例:
服务器根目录/
├── mods/ ← 模组存放位置
├── plugins/
├── world/
└── server.jar上传前必读
第一步:查询模组类型
在上传模组前,必须先在 MC百科 查询该模组的类型,避免上传错误导致服务器无法启动。
模组类型说明
🔴 服务端无效 / 服务端可选
标识: 在MC百科显示为"服务端无效"或"服务端可选"
说明: 这类模组仅在客户端生效,不需要上传到服务器
常见模组:
- 光影模组(OptiFine、Iris)
- 小地图模组(JourneyMap、Xaero's Minimap)
- 皮肤模组(CustomSkinLoader)
- 音效优化模组
- 界面美化模组
操作:
- ❌ 不要上传到服务器
- ✅ 只需添加到客户端mods文件夹
🟢 服务端需装
标识: 在MC百科显示为"服务端需装"或"服务端必装"

常见模组:
- 工业模组(Industrial Craft、Mekanism)
- 农业模组(Pam's HarvestCraft)
- 魔法模组(Thaumcraft、Botania)
- 科技模组(Applied Energistics)
- 生物群系模组(Biomes O' Plenty)
操作:
- ✅ 需要上传到服务器mods文件夹
- ✅ 同时添加到客户端mods文件夹
上传步骤
方法1:通过文件管理器上传
- 登录服务器管理面板
- 点击"文件管理"
- 进入
mods文件夹 - 选择模组文件(.jar格式)
- 点击上传按钮或拖动到文件管理器,等待上传完成
- 重启服务器
方法2:通过SFTP上传
参考常见问题 如何上传文件
注意事项
⚠️ 重要提醒
- 如果是服务端和客户端都需装,服务器和客户端的模组必须完全一致(包括版本号)
- 上传或删除模组后必须重启服务器才能生效
- 模组文件必须是
.jar格式 - 不要解压模组文件,直接上传jar文件
✅ 检查清单
上传模组前请确认:
- [ ] 已在MC百科查询模组类型
- [ ] 模组版本与服务器版本匹配
- [ ] 模组与其他已安装模组兼容
- [ ] 已安装模组所需的前置模组(如Forge、Fabric API)
🔍 如何在MC百科查询模组
(此处添加配图)
- 访问 https://www.mcmod.cn/
- 搜索模组名称
- 进入模组页面
- 查看"服务端"一栏的标识:
- 服务端无效 → 不需要上传
- 服务端可选 → 不需要上传
- 服务端需装 → 需要上传
常见问题
Q: 上传模组后服务器无法启动?
A: 可能原因:
- 模组版本与服务器版本不匹配
- 缺少前置模组(如Forge API)
- 模组之间存在冲突
- 上传了客户端专用模组
解决方法: 查看服务器日志,找到报错信息,复制粘贴给deepseek,根据ai提示删除有问题的模组
Q: 客户端有模组,服务器没有,能进服务器吗?
A:
- 如果是"服务端无效/可选"的模组 → 可以进入
- 如果是"服务端需装"的模组 → 无法进入,会提示缺少模组
Q: 需要安装哪些前置模组?
A: 常见前置模组:
- Forge - 大多数模组的基础
- Fabric API - Fabric模组的前置
- Minecraft Forge - 工业、科技类模组常用
推荐工具
- MC百科: https://www.mcmod.cn/ (查询模组信息)
- CurseForge: https://www.curseforge.com/minecraft/mc-mods (下载模组)
- Modrinth: https://modrinth.com/ (下载模组)

